Lancaster University - School of Computing and Communications, Lancaster Intelligent Robotic and Autonomous systems (LIRA) Centre<br />Salary: £28,331 to £40,322

from Northern England Jobs - jobs.ac.uk https://ift.tt/3uXUIbY
via IFTTT